Gas Line Repairs is a critical plumbing service that covers reviewing, fixing, and managing of propane and natural gas systems to ensure regulatory compliance and occupant safety. This service addresses gas leaks, pressure irregularities, and pipe damage, using precision equipment and safety procedures to avoid dangers and ensure safety. Licensed plumbers ensure all repairs meet regulatory standards for safe and dependable energy supply
